Permissions and controls are usually bundled collectively into subscriptions to make them simple to administer and handle. The subscription sets out the size of time when the permissions are energetic — on a sliding scale from once; a period of days, weeks, months, or years; or perpetual. Does the subscription have a hard-stop, a notice interval, or routinely renew? Information owners or data product managers want to consider these rigorously and bake them into subscription plans.

To make information more helpful within a corporation, it’s essential that information units are easy to search out, reliable and may work well with different knowledge. The essence of making DaaP knowledge easily discoverable and addressable inside an organization hinges on implementing a centralized registry or catalogue. This registry ought to detail all obtainable DaaP data, including metadata like ownership, source and lineage, enabling information consumers, engineers and scientists to efficiently locate related datasets.

Nonetheless, knowledge high quality, in all its features, must also be monitored, and SLA agreements ought to include not solely the supply of the interface but in addition the freshness of the info. When building data products, a knowledge product manager gathers necessities and use cases, and learns the specific needs of end users to define a roadmap and plan. The knowledge product team executes on the plan, and checks, releases, and iterates in an agile fashion to improve that product, continually enhancing information assets and information quality with every iteration. DaaP emphasizes that every domain, like operations or marketing, is answerable for transforming its respective uncooked information into well-defined, high-quality datasets that cater to its needs.
